pub struct HybridMana {
pub color_1: Color,
pub color_2: Color,
}Expand description
A mana symbol with a number on it, representing a fixed amount of any kind of mana.
Fields§
§color_1: Color§color_2: ColorTrait Implementations§
Source§impl Clone for HybridMana
impl Clone for HybridMana
Source§fn clone(&self) -> HybridMana
fn clone(&self) -> HybridMana
Returns a duplicate of the value. Read more
1.0.0 · Source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source. Read moreSource§impl Debug for HybridMana
impl Debug for HybridMana
Source§impl<'de> Deserialize<'de> for HybridMana
impl<'de> Deserialize<'de> for HybridMana
Source§f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
fn deserialize<__D>(__deserializer: __D) -> Result<Self, __D::Error>where
__D: Deserializer<'de>,
Deserialize this value from the given Serde deserializer. Read more
Source§impl Display for HybridMana
impl Display for HybridMana
Source§impl Hash for HybridMana
impl Hash for HybridMana
Source§impl Idris for HybridMana
impl Idris for HybridMana
Source§impl Ord for HybridMana
impl Ord for HybridMana
Source§fn cmp(&self, other: &HybridMana) -> Ordering
fn cmp(&self, other: &HybridMana) -> Ordering
1.21.0 · Source§fn max(self, other: Self) -> Selfwhere
Self: Sized,
fn max(self, other: Self) -> Selfwhere
Self: Sized,
Compares and returns the maximum of two values. Read more
Source§impl PartialEq for HybridMana
impl PartialEq for HybridMana
Source§impl PartialOrd for HybridMana
impl PartialOrd for HybridMana
Source§impl Serialize for HybridMana
impl Serialize for HybridMana
impl Copy for HybridMana
impl Eq for HybridMana
impl StructuralPartialEq for HybridMana
Auto Trait Implementations§
impl Freeze for HybridMana
impl RefUnwindSafe for HybridMana
impl Send for HybridMana
impl Sync for HybridMana
impl Unpin for HybridMana
impl UnwindSafe for HybridMana
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more